Worth grading — even a PSA 9 beats raw
A Grade 9.5 Sylvain Turgeon [Rink Collection] #288 sells for $280 against $51.61 raw: a $228 spread, 5.4× the ungraded price. Even a PSA 9 ($255) clears the raw price after an economy-tier ~$25 fee, so a near-miss still comes out ahead. Centering is the usual reason a clean copy misses the 10 — measure it before you submit.

Break-even by outcome and fee
| If it comes back… | Sells for | Economy / bulk (~$25.00) | Standard (~$50.00) | Express (~$150)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Gem — Grade 9.5 | $280 | +$203 | +$178 | +$78.39 |
| PSA 9 | $255 | +$178 | +$153 | +$53.37 |
| PSA 8 | $99.99 | +$23.38 | −$1.62 | −$102 |
Net = sale price − $51.61 raw value − fee. Fee tiers are illustrative; plug your grader's current price into the calculator below.
Expected value — how often does it need to gem?
| Chance it gems | Expected sale | Expected net (standard fee) |
|---|---|---|
| 25% | $261 | +$160 |
| 50% | $267 | +$166 |
| 75% | $274 | +$172 |
Even a miss (a 9) beats selling raw after the standard fee — the gem rate only decides how much you win by.
